Thanks again Big Blue, fantastic recommendation of the point-7 F1e-5.4m sail Great sail! I use it for foiling from about 12kn on my Starboard foil board, 144L.
Then when windier, bump and jump over 18kn on my 85L Severne Dyno. Often have both boards on the beach in winter, the wind does fluctuate a lot here, [Melbourne]. Better than having two sails set up! The most used sail in my quiver.
